#1d5136 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1d5136 is composed of 11.4% red, 31.8%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 33.3% yellow and 68.2% black. It has a hue angle of 148.8 degrees, a saturation of 47.3% and a lightness of 21.6%. #1d5136 color hex could be obtained by blending #3aa26c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#1d5136
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030906 is the darkest color, while #f9fd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#1d5136
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#363837 is the less saturated color, while #046a35 is the most saturated one.
